Power Supply Board (NT2K models)
Follow the steps in Procedure 28 to add a Power Supply Board to the
telephone for connection to a transformer or closet power supply. This
procedure applies to the M2006, M2008/M2008HF, M2216ACD and M2616
Meridian Digital telephones, NT2K models.
Procedure 28
Installing and removing the M2006 or M2008 Power Supply Board on
NT2K sets
Opening the Telephone
1
Disconnect and remove all cords (including the handset) from the
telephone.
2
Place the telephone, upside-down, on a padded, level surface.
3
If the telephone does not have an MCA or MPDA adapter, go to step 7.
4
Using a #1 Phillips screwdriver, remove both screws from the footstand.
5
Remove the footstand from the base by pressing in the back of the
footstand as it is lifted from the base.
6
Unplug the MCA or MPDA from the data line jack on the base, and set the
footstand aside.
7
Remove all screws on the base of the telephone.

CAUTION
Damage to Equipment
Connect the optional Power Supply to the M2000
Series Meridian Digital Telephone only. Equipment
damage may result from incorrect connections. Both
the closet power supply and the transformer are for
use with the M2000 Series Meridian Digital
Telephone only.
CAUTION WITH ESDS DEVICES
Before handling internal components of telephones,
discharge static electricity from hands and tools by
touching any grounded metal surface or conductor.
